complete, determined, exhaustive, full, full-on     (informal)   full-scale, maximum, optimum, outright, resolute, supreme, thorough, thoroughgoing, total, undivided, unlimited, unremitting, unrestrained, unstinted, utmost  
   careless, cursory, half-hearted, negligent, off-hand, perfunctory, unenthusiastic  
   , all out  
You use all-out to describe actions that are carried out in a very energetic and determined way, using all the resources available.      adj   ADJ n  
He launched an all-out attack on his critics.     
      All out is also an adverb., adv   ADV after v  
We will be going all out to ensure it doesn't happen again.     

